Least Common Multiple of 25017 and 25034 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 25017 and 25034,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(25017,25034) = 1
LCM(25017,25034) = ( 25017 × 25034) / 1
LCM(25017,25034) = 626275578 / 1
LCM(25017,25034) = 626275578
